Definition of single-stranded - Reverso English Dictionary

Adjective

biology chemistryTECH.having only one strand or chain in its structureTECH.
  • Single-stranded DNA is more flexible than double-stranded DNA.
  • The virus has a single-stranded RNA genome.
  • Researchers studied the single-stranded structure of the molecule.
